Background:
ACCN1 encodes a member of the degenerin/epithelial sodium channel (DEG/ENaC) superfamily. The members of this family are amiloride-sensitive sodium channels that contain intracellular N and C termini, 2 hydrophobic transmembrane regions, and a large extracellular loop, which has many cysteine residues with conserved spacing. The member encoded by this protein may play a role in neurotransmission. In addition, a heteromeric association between this member and ACCN3 (variant 1) has been observed to co-assemble into proton-gated channels sensitive to gadolinium.

Target/Specificity:
The synthetic peptide sequence used to generate the antibody AP9213c was selected from the Center region of human ACCN1. A 10 to 100 fold molar excess to antibody is recommended. Precise conditions should be optimized for a particular assay.
